Liverpool take a slender lead to Fulham tonight in the second leg of the Carabao Cup semi-final.

Curtis Jones and Cody Gakpo scored quickfire goals at Anfield earlier this month to make the Reds favourites to reach Wembley in February after Willian had given the Cottagers the lead.

Still, Marco Silva’s side have caused Liverpool more than a few problems this season and will not go down without a fight, even though they are up against it.

Here’s everything you need to know about where to watch the game.

Where to watch Fulham vs Liverpool

TV channel: The game will be broadcast on Sky Sports Main Event, Sky Sports Football and Sky Sports Ultra HDR. Coverage starts at 7pm GMT ahead of an 8pm kick-off.

Live stream: Subscribers will be able to watch on a live stream via the Sky Go app.
